What is the Forensic Imaging Market?
The forensic
imaging market comprises technologies, tools, and techniques used to
capture, process, analyze, and present visual evidence for investigative and
judicial purposes. This includes digital photography, radiographic imaging, 3D
scanning, facial reconstruction, and image enhancement technologies. These
imaging tools help investigators recreate crime scenes, document injuries, and
analyze evidence with precision and objectivity.
Applications
of forensic imaging extend beyond criminal justice systems to areas like
disaster victim identification, anthropology, and cybersecurity. Hospitals,
forensic laboratories, and law enforcement agencies rely heavily on imaging
technologies to extract detailed visual data that can stand up in court. With
the growing emphasis on transparency and accuracy in legal processes, forensic
imaging continues to gain traction as a critical component of evidence-based
investigations.

Trends Shaping the Future of the Forensic Imaging
Market
The future
of forensic imaging is being shaped by transformative trends that combine
innovation, digitalization, and cross-disciplinary collaboration.
- Adoption
of 3D and Virtual Reality (VR) Technologies
The integration of 3D imaging and virtual reality in forensic investigations is revolutionizing how crime scenes are analyzed and presented in courtrooms. Investigators can now recreate virtual replicas of crime scenes, allowing juries and judges to experience the evidence in immersive detail. This not only enhances comprehension but also ensures transparency and precision. - Rise of
Digital and Mobile Forensics
As mobile devices and digital cameras become ubiquitous, the demand for digital image forensics is growing rapidly. Techniques for image authentication, metadata extraction, and tamper detection are critical for validating digital evidence. Cloud-based imaging solutions are also enabling remote collaboration among forensic experts across borders. - AI-Powered
Automation in Image Processing
Artificial intelligence is transforming the speed and efficiency of forensic analysis. Automated image enhancement, facial recognition, and object detection are streamlining the investigative process. AI systems can identify details invisible to the human eye, such as trace evidence or subtle image manipulations, improving evidentiary reliability. - Integration
with Healthcare and Medical Forensics
Forensic radiology and pathology imaging are increasingly used in post-mortem examinations, trauma analysis, and injury documentation. Non-invasive imaging techniques, such as CT and MRI scanning, are now preferred for virtual autopsies, offering faster and more ethical alternatives to traditional procedures. - Blockchain
for Image Integrity and Chain of Custody
Blockchain technology is emerging as a tool to preserve the authenticity of forensic images. It ensures that digital evidence remains tamper-proof throughout the investigation and judicial process, strengthening the credibility of forensic reports in court.
